display.cpp (1788B)
    0 #include <csignal>
          
              2 #include "display/display.hpp"
          
              4 #include <termios.h>
              5 #include <unistd.h>
          
              7 namespace
              8 {
          
             10 template<const char* Val>
             11 inline void write()
             12 {
             13   ::write(STDIN_FILENO, Val, sizeof(Val));
             14 }
          
             16 }  // namespace
          
             18 namespace display
             19 {
          
             21 bool Display::is_resize_track = false;
          
             23 Display& Display::display()
             24 {
             25   static Display instance;
             26   return instance;
             27 }
          
             29 Display::Display()
             30     : m_layout(plc_t(pos_t(0, 0), alec::get_screen_size()))
             31 {
             32   struct sigaction old_sig_action = {};
             33   sigaction(SIGWINCH, nullptr, &old_sig_action);
             34   if (old_sig_action.sa_handler != SIG_IGN) {
             35     struct sigaction new_sig_action = {};
          
             37     new_sig_action.sa_handler = handle_sigwinch;
             38     sigemptyset(&new_sig_action.sa_mask);
             39     new_sig_action.sa_flags = SA_RESTART;
          
             41     sigaction(SIGWINCH, &new_sig_action, nullptr);
             42     is_resize_track = true;
             43   }
          
             45   alec::init_buffer(STDIN_FILENO);
             46   write<alec::abuf_enable_v>();
             47   write<alec::cursor_hide_v>();
          
             49   resize();
             50 }
          
             52 Display::~Display()
             53 {
             54   alec::dest_buffer();
             55   write<alec::cursor_show_v>();
             56   write<alec::abuf_disable_v>();
             57 }
          
             59 void Display::handle_sigwinch(int /* unused */)
             60 {
             61   Display::display().set_resized();
             62 }
          
             64 event Display::get_event()  // NOLINT
             65 {
             66   if (is_resize_track && m_is_resized) {
             67     Display::reset_resized();
             68     return {event::Type::RESIZE, 0, 0};
             69   }
          
             71   return alec::get_event();
             72 }
          
             74 void Display::set_resized()
             75 {
             76   m_is_resized = true;
             77   resize();
             78 }
          
             80 void Display::reset_resized()
             81 {
             82   m_is_resized = false;
             83 }
          
             85 bool Display::get_resized() const
             86 {
             87   return m_is_resized;
             88 }
          
             90 void Display::resize()
             91 {
             92   m_layout.resize(plc_t(pos_t(0, 0), alec::get_screen_size()));
             93 }
          
             95 void Display::render() const
             96 {
             97   m_layout.render();
             98   std::cout << std::flush;
             99 }
          
            101 void Display::input(event& evnt)
            102 {
            103   m_layout.input(evnt);
            104 }
          
            106 }  // namespace display
